Western Winds to Irish Whispers

Cowboy Joe McCarthy lands at Shannon expecting green fields, fine horses, and a long-overdue reunion with Monty. Instead he finds whispers carried in on the sea, a compass that pulses softly in the dark, and a trunk in the attic at Bracken Stud holding clues to a story a hundred years in the making. The moonlit second book in the series — where Texas grit meets Irish Selkie folklore, where horse legends still walk the cliff paths, and where some stories simply refuse to stay buried.
